Common Issues and Errors Related to mono.data.tds.dll
Although essential for system performance, dynamic Link Library (DLL) files can occasionally cause specific errors. The following enumerates some of the most common DLL errors users encounter while operating their systems:
- Mono.data.tds.dll not found: This error message suggests that the DLL file required for a certain operation or program is not present in your system. It may have been unintentionally removed during a software update or system cleanup.
- Cannot register mono.data.tds.dll: This denotes a failure in the system's attempt to register the DLL file, which might occur if the DLL file is damaged, if the system lacks the necessary permissions, or if there's a conflict with another registered DLL.
- Mono.data.tds.dll Access Violation: This points to a situation where a process has attempted to interact with mono.data.tds.dll in a way that violates system or application rules. This might be due to incorrect programming, memory overflows, or the running process lacking necessary permissions.
- Mono.data.tds.dll could not be loaded: This error indicates that the DLL file, necessary for certain operations, couldn't be loaded by the system. Potential causes might include missing DLL files, DLL files that are not properly registered in the system, or conflicts with other software.
- Mono.data.tds.dll is either not designed to run on Windows or it contains an error: This error typically signifies that the DLL file may be incompatible with your version of Windows, or it's corrupted. It can also occur if you're trying to run a DLL file meant for a different system architecture (for instance, a 64-bit DLL on a 32-bit system).
